摘要
鉴于汽轮机油系统中主油泵的自主设计需求,在流动分析与结构分析理论的基础上,编制了低比转速离心泵水力设计软件,与基于ANSYS WORKBENCH软件平台的水力性能预测模型和结构强度分析模型相结合,构建了主油泵集成设计系统,并以60 Hz-300 MW机组主油泵的全新设计作为设计实例,验证了主油泵集成设计系统的有效性和可行性。
Owing to independent design requirements of main oil pump for steam turbine oil system,on the basis of flow analysis and structural analysis theory,the hydraulic design software of low specific speed centrifugal pump was established.Combining hydraulic performance prediction models with structural strength analysis model based on ANSYS WORKBENCH software platform,the integrated design system of main oil pump was established.At the same time,the new design of main oil pump for 60 Hz-300 MW unit as design example was done.The effectiveness and feasibility of main oil pump integrated design system were verified.
